Obituary
Frederick Post - July 8, 1922

Samuel P. Wright, a retired farmer residing at Brunswick, was taken suddenly ill yesterday morning at 10:30 o'clock and died almost immediately of apoplexy. He was aged 76 years, {?} months and 23 days. He had been in good health in spite of his advanced years and yesterday morning was up and about as usual and had not complained of feeling badly.

He is survived by the following children: William B. Wright, Seattle, Washington; John R. Wright, Poolesville, Montgomery county; Owen F. Wright, Laytonsville, Montgomery county; Robert L. Wright, Buck Lodge; Mrs. George W. Stunkle, Brunswick, and Mrs. J. A. Feeney, Kensington.

The funeral will be held Sunday morning, July 9, at 11:30 o'clock, with services in the chapel at Monocacy Cemetery, Beallsville, Montgomery county. Interment in Monocacy Cemetery. M.R. Etchison & Son, funeral directors.

Funeral Notice
The News (Frederick, MD) July 10, 1922

The funeral of Sam'l P. Wright took place from the Monocacy chapel, Beallsvllle, Sunday morning, at 11.30 o'clock. The services were conducted by Rev. W. P. Greggs. The pallbearers were James Darby. Julius Hall. J. T. White. Joseph Willard. William Hemp Stone and Dr. B. W. Walling. Burial was in the Monocacy cemetery. M. R. Etchison & Son were the funeral directors.
